What is a Agent?
A registered representative is an individual authorized to receive official notices on for a corporation or corporation. They function as a point of contact between the company and state authorities, ensuring that vital announcements, tax documents, and process serving are sent in a efficient manner. Utilizing a designated agent is not just a statutory duty; it also helps preserve confidentiality for business owners by removing their personal addresses off the public record.
Designated agents must meet specific requirements according to the jurisdiction in which the business is formed. Typically, they must be a citizen of that state or a corporation authorized to conduct activities there. This permits them to reliably handle documents and alerts from the authorities. Designated Representative Requirements and Responsibilities
Registered agents play a crucial role in ensuring that businesses comply with state regulations. for more details of the primary requirements for a registered agent is being a resident of the state where the business is formed or an entity authorized to conduct business in that state. This ensures that the registered agent can receive important legal documents and notifications, such as service of process and compliance-related correspondence, on behalf of the business.
In addition to residency requirements, registered agents must also maintain a real address that serves as the registered office. This address is where all official documents are sent, and it must be a location that is open during normal business hours to ensure proper receipt of legal documents. Businesses must ensure that their official agent is available at this address to fulfill their responsibilities effectively.
The role of a designated agent goes beyond simply receiving documents; they are responsible for forwarding these documents to the business in a timely manner. They may also assist with compliance reminders, annual report filings, and other statutory requirements, acting as a vital resource to help businesses stay in good standing with state authorities. Expenses and Charges Associated with Registered Representatives
While considering appointed agent solutions, understanding the connected costs is crucial for businesses. The charges for employing a designated agent can fluctuate significantly depending on the provider and the extent of service provided. Standard registered agent services generally fall from 30 to 200 dollars annually, while further comprehensive options with added services can charge higher. It's important to evaluate what each offering includes to assess its complete benefit.
Further charges may emerge based on particular demands. For example, if a business needs additional compliance services, such as annual report filings or notifications for due dates, these services may be with extra costs. Moreover, organizations that function in multiple states might select a national registered agent, which could incur an increased cost for handling requirements across different jurisdictions. It's advisable to understand these potential extra costs upfront.

How to Alter The Designated Representative
Changing your registered agent is a straightforward process, yet it requires careful attention to state-related regulations. First, review the requirements set by the state for modifying a registered agent. Most states allow you to submit a registered agent change form, that usually contains specifications about your business, the current registered agent, and the new registered agent you want to assign. Be sure to fill out this form correctly to avoid any delays.
Once you have gathered the necessary information and submitted the form, submit it with the appropriate state office, usually the Secretary of State. Some states may permit you to submit this form electronically whereas others may demand a physical copy sent by mail. Furthermore, there may be a filing fee associated with changing your registered agent, so check the costs beforehand to guarantee compliance and prevent unexpected charges.
Once you have submitting the change request, confirm that the new registered agent is prepared to handle your business's legal documents and compliance notifications. It is also wise to notify your previous registered agent of the change to maintain proper communication and guarantee a smooth transition. Retain copies of all documents related to the change for your records, including confirmation of the registered agent update from the state.
